Speed Dating with Innovations

Is your new product innovation attracting consumer attention? Ensure it has a ‘pick-up’ line that cuts through the noise.

In today’s hyperconnected world, where consumers are constantly bombarded with advertisements and roughly 30,000 new consumer products are launched every year, ensuring a successful innovation launch is harder than ever before. In 2019, marketers need to have the skills of a speed dater – attracting and persuading consumers in a few seconds that their innovation should be considered and purchased.
